Monthly climate in Bridgeport, Nebraska, United States

Last updated: March 2, 2024

Under the Köppen–Geiger climate classification Bridgeport features a cold semi-arid climate (BSk). Temperatures typically range between -2 °C (28 °F) and 24 °C (76 °F) through the year, but rarely can drop to -35 °C (-30 °F) or can rise to as high as 39 °C (103 °F). The average annual precipitation amounts to about 474 mm (18.7 inches) and receives 77 rainy days on the 1 mm (0.04 inches) threshold annually. Bridgeport enjoys an average of 3379 hours of sunshine throughout the year, and daylight varies from 9 hours 11 minutes to 15 hours 8 minutes per day.

Monthly average temperatures in Bridgeport, Nebraska, United States §

The warmest months in Bridgeport are June, July and August, with daily mean temperatures ranging from 21 to 24 °C (71 - 76 °F) throughout the day. The coldest temperatures usually occur in January, February and December, when daily mean temperatures range from -2 to 0 °C (28 - 33 °F) throughout the day. On average each year, Bridgeport experiences 99 days above 25 °C (77.0 °F) and 133 days below 0 °C (32.0 °F).

Monthly average precipitation in Bridgeport, Nebraska, United States §

Bridgeport usually has the most precipitation in March, April and May, with an average of 9 rainy days and 74 mm (2.9 inches) of precipitation per month. The driest months in Bridgeport are January, February and December. On average, 16 mm (0.6 inches) of precipitation falls during these months.

Monthly average precipitation and precipitation days in Bridgeport, Nebraska, United States. Generated using Copernicus Climate Change Service information. Data for period from January 2017 to January 2022.
  Jan Feb Mar Apr May Jun Jul Aug Sep Oct Nov Dec
Average precipitation mm (inches) 12 (0.5) 20 (0.8) 58 (2.3) 50 (1.9) 116 (4.6) 38 (1.5) 46 (1.8) 36 (1.4) 22 (0.9) 38 (1.5) 23 (0.9) 17 (0.7)
Average precipitation days (≥ 1 mm) 3 6 7 8 14 7 8 7 3 6 5 3

Monthly sunshine hours in Bridgeport, Nebraska, United States §

The sunniest months in Bridgeport are June, July and August, when the sun shines an average of 11 hours 51 minutes a day. Least sunny months in Bridgeport: January, February and December receive an average of 6 hours 54 minutes of sunshine daily.

Mean monthly sunshine duration, average sunshine hours per day and mean daily daylight hours in Bridgeport, Nebraska, United States. Generated using Copernicus Atmosphere Monitoring Service information. Data for period from January 2017 to January 2022.
  Jan Feb Mar Apr May Jun Jul Aug Sep Oct Nov Dec
Mean monthly sunshine hours 179 222 266 286 304 364 377 349 296 261 243 225
Mean daily daylight hours 9h 32m 10h 36m 11h 58m 13h 22m 14h 33m 15h 8m 14h 48m 13h 45m 12h 25m 11h 1m 9h 48m 9h 11m

Solar UV radiation in Bridgeport, Nebraska, United States §

Bridgeport experiences the highest level of ultraviolet (UV) radiation in June, July and August, when the maximum UV index can reach values of 10 - 11, which corresponds to the Very High / Extreme category of sun exposure. January, November and December are in the Moderate exposure category. In these months, the maximum values of the UV index do not exceed 4.
